Will be one of the upcoming Britsh guards to watch - I've not seen him play but there has been a buzz about him in London for a while - Backboard may have seen him play at a Hosana event

He is starting as a rookie at his college but whether he's good enough for the National team yet?

Couple of other guards at college in states:

Paul Guede who played PG for GB U20 team though reports suggested that is more effective as a 2 is a freshman at junior college

http://www.tcc.fl.edu/about_tcc/athletics/..._08_player_bios

Matt Guyman is in his 2nd year at Oklohoma

I've always thought that Paul Guede and Ben Eaves were the two best of the 87 born group

Matthew Bryan-Amaning (88 born) should come into the picture as well- him and Robinson are both products of Brixton Topcats like Luol Deng was- if he delivers on his potential at senior level

BlueDevil seems to have a downer on him for some reason but I'd bring Danny Carter (currently shining in EBL1 for Reading Rockets) into the equation for 2012 too

Yeah, it's not always an accurate indicator of quality, but Bryan-Amaning is at a much better and more highly rated college than Guede or Guyman. He's doing okay for a freshman as well, averaging around 20 minutes. Hopefully he'll progress - he was ranked in the top 50 of his high-school class.

Azubuike had a heck of a game last night by the way, scored 11 points in the fourth-quarter as part of a big Golden State comeback. GB would be a superior rebounding team with him at the 2 alongside Deng, Mensah-Bonsu, Betts, Archibals etc. as well - he has great hops and good instincts.
